The present invention relates to a concrete mattress construction device. By flexibly absorbing the bending deformation of a main body due to a weight of the main body and the load of a concrete mattress, even if the main body is designed in a large size of 10m or more, the operating force through a main shaft is accurately transmitted. In particular, partial replacement of parts is easy due to a prefabricated coupling structure between the parts including a locking rod and a clutch unit. In order to improve workability according to maintenance in the field, the main body (100), the main shaft (200), the locking rod (300), and the clutch unit (400) are the main parts.
